11 European tourists rescued after speedboat goes missing in Indonesia

Indonesian rescuers found 11 European tourists and one crew member alive after the speedboat carrying them went missing in the waters of Tomini Bay off Gorontalo province in eastern Indonesia, authorities said on Saturday, reported Xinhua.

The tourists and the crew member were evacuated by a joint search and rescue team to Tojo Una-Una Regency in Central Sulawesi after they were located in the waters of Tomini Bay, Heriyanto, head of the Gorontalo Search and Rescue Office, told local media.

Heriyanto said search operations are continuing for the missing captain.

The speedboat departed from a dive resort in Central Sulawesi on Friday morning for a port in Gorontalo but failed to arrive as scheduled, prompting a search operation.
